Superior Materials and Construction
The foundation of every Scandia electric heater is 321-spec stainless steel construction. This 321-grade incorporates titanium stabilization that prevents intergranular corrosion, the primary failure mode in high-heat applications.
When heating elements cycle through extreme temperature ranges thousands of times, standard materials develop microscopic cracks along grain boundaries. Titanium-stabilized 321 steel resists this degradation, ensuring decades of reliable service.
This material choice reflects Scandia's commercial heritage. For heaters that function continuously, the priority in material selection is reliability rather than cost control, reducing the risk of failures and supporting long-term performance.

Elevated Rock Tray Design
One of Scandia's most innovative engineering features is the elevated rock tray system. The heating elements sit protected beneath a rock tray positioned 5 inches above them. What appears to be a minor design choice actually prevents a serious problem that often ruins weaker heaters: sudden temperature stress from water.
When water contacts a 1500°F heating element, the instantaneous temperature differential creates extreme stress. Standard heaters with elements exposed directly to water splashes experience rapid degradation and frequent element failures.
Scandia's elevated design allows water to contact rocks first, where it vaporizes and generates steam while heating elements remain protected from direct water contact. This extends element life significantly while delivering superior sauna steam quality.

Product Range
Scandia structures its electric line into three distinct capacity ranges:
- Small Series heaters serve compact residential saunas, usually ranging from 3 kW to 4.5 kW output. These units efficiently heat sauna rooms up to 210 cubic feet, making them ideal for personal home saunas and small commercial applications.
- Medium Series represents the standard for high-end home saunas and mid-size commercial installations, with outputs from 6 kW to 9 kW. These units handle sauna volumes from 294 to 616 cubic feet, providing the power needed for serious home enthusiasts and boutique wellness facilities.
- Large Series heaters deliver high-capacity output for large-scale wellness centers, ranging from 12 kW to 18 kW. These professional-grade units heat volumes from 980 to 1680 cubic feet, serving multi-user commercial facilities that demand continuous operation and consistent performance.

40K BTU vs. 80K BTU Selection
Scandia offers gas heaters in two primary output ratings: 40,000 BTU and 80,000 BTU. Rather than focusing on the budget, the key is matching the heater’s BTU capacity to the volume of your sauna.
40K BTU Heater
The 40K BTU Scandia gas heater is designed for small to medium-sized sauna rooms, making it an excellent choice for most residential saunas and smaller commercial installations.
- Heats sauna rooms up to approximately 616 cubic feet.
- Ideal for most home saunas and compact commercial sauna rooms.
- Provides efficient, consistent heating without oversizing the system.
- Supports faster heat-up times when properly matched to sauna volume.
- Helps maximize efficiency and extend equipment lifespan through proper sizing.

80K BTU Heater
The 80K BTU Scandia gas heater is built for larger sauna rooms and high-use commercial environments that require greater heating capacity.
- Heats sauna rooms up to approximately 1,680 cubic feet.
- Ideal for large residential saunas, wellness centers, hotels, gyms, and other commercial facilities.
- Maintains consistent temperatures even with frequent door openings and higher user traffic.
- Delivers the heating power needed for larger spaces without sacrificing performance.
Proper sizing ensures efficient operation, appropriate heat-up times, and long equipment life. Undersized heaters may run continuously, struggling to maintain temperature. Oversized units may short-cycle, creating temperature fluctuations and reducing efficiency. Matching BTU capacity to actual sauna volume optimizes performance and longevity.

Reliable Mechanical Ignition
Scandia gas heaters employ proven mechanical ignition systems rather than complex electronic controls. This design philosophy reflects a deep understanding of the sauna environment, where high heat and moisture create challenging conditions for electronic components.
The piezo ignition system provides reliable, spark-based ignition without requiring electrical power or batteries. A simple mechanical action generates the ignition spark, eliminating failure points associated with electronic igniters that can corrode or malfunction in humid environments.
The standing pilot light option offers continuous ignition readiness — the pilot remains lit, providing instant ignition when the thermostat calls for heat. While this consumes minimal gas during standby, it ensures absolute reliability and eliminates any ignition delay.
This commitment to mechanical is a deliberate engineering choice. In high-heat, high-moisture environments, mechanical reliability represents a feature, not a limitation. Commercial operators particularly value this approach, as mechanical systems require minimal maintenance and provide decades of trouble-free operation.

Electric vs. Gas Sauna Heaters
Both electric and gas sauna heaters provide an excellent sauna experience, but they differ in installation, operating costs, maintenance, and overall performance. The right choice depends on your sauna size, available utilities, and how frequently you plan to use your sauna.
| Feature | Electric Sauna Heaters | Gas Sauna Heaters |
|---|---|---|
| Installation Costs | Typically easier and less expensive to install if adequate electrical service is already available. Larger models may require a dedicated 240V/50A circuit or electrical upgrades. | Installation generally costs more because it requires a natural gas or propane connection, venting, and professional gas line installation. |
| Maintenance Requirements | Minimal maintenance with no burners, gas lines, or venting systems to service. Periodic inspection of heating elements and sauna stones is typically sufficient. | Require occasional inspection of burners, ignition systems, gas lines, and venting components to ensure safe and efficient operation. |
| Operating Expenses | Operating costs depend on local electricity rates and may be higher in regions with expensive electricity. | Often less expensive to operate where natural gas or propane prices are competitive, especially for larger or frequently used saunas. |
| Heat-Up Time | Typically takes 30–60 minutes, depending on heater size and sauna volume. | Generally heats the sauna faster due to the higher BTU output of gas combustion, reducing wait times before use. |
| Steam Generation | Produces excellent steam when water is poured over heated sauna stones, offering consistent humidity and heat. | Also generates abundant steam with heated sauna stones. The amount of steam depends primarily on the stone temperature and the amount of water applied rather than the fuel source. |
